The requirements of
China Adoption


According to China adoption laws and regulations, both single person (male or female) and married couples can adopt babies from China. However, if a male person without spouse adopts a female child, the age difference between the adopter and the adoptee shall be no less than 40 years. That is to say, a single man under the age of 40 is not eligible to adopt a female baby. There is no such special limits for a single female to adopt babies.

To adopt a healthy baby from China, the adoptive parents ( or single parent ) should be above the age of 35 and childless, otherwise, they should adopt a baby with "special needs", namely, a baby with minor disease.

The following documents are required:

1. an application letter to China Adoption Center signed by adoptive parents ( or single parent ).
2. a home study by social workers from an agency;
3. birth certificates;
4. marriage status certificate;
5. a financial statements;
6. employment certificate from employers;
7. medical reports from doctors;
8. police clearance from police station;
9. adoption approval from immigration bureau.

All these documents should be notarized and authenticated.
